Developing and maintaining a safe workplace is no easy task. That is why local companies and the community make a combined effort to develop and maintain a safe workplace. They accomplish this task through Ohio safety councils, all of which have the same goal - to increase safety awareness.
Currently there are 81 safety councils in Ohio with more than 10,000 members.
To promote safety in business and industry within Licking County; to hold quality meetings pertaining to occupational safety and health, Ohio Bureau of Workers' Compensation services and rehabilitation; programs are coordinated by the Chamber through the Div. of Safety & Hygiene.
